Witness Smooth Check-in
Speak with the staff at the check-in counter at Terminal E to receive the appropriate advice for your check-in. British Airways advises arriving two hours before departure and finishing your check-in thirty minutes before the planned departure time for domestic flights. And if you are flying internationally, then you have to arrive at least 3 hours before your departure time. There are many options through which you can do your check-in process, such as online check-in, self-service kiosks, and by arriving at the airport with a person. To complete all these processes quickly, make sure to arrive at the airport on time and avoid any type of unnecessary delays.

Common passengers query
What terminal is British Airways at Boston Logan?
British Airways operates from Terminal E at Boston Logan International Airport.
